The new car will “lie down” in 5 days?

On January 30, according to media reports, Mr. Tu, a Tesla owner from Nanchang, reported to the media that the Tesla Model 3 he had just purchased on January 21 suffered a sudden power failure and failed to start after the second charge. At that time, it was exactly 5 days before he picked up the car.

According to Mr. Tu, on the evening of January 26, he drove the vehicle to the Tesla self-use supercharger and was fully charged. When he unplugged the charging head on the spot and was about to leave, the vehicle jittered violently, and then a series of displays appeared on the main screen. The fault code appears, and then the phenomenon that the power fails to start. Mr. Tu was still useless after following Tesla’s after-sales instructions that night. In desperation, Mr. Tu had to leave the car in the parking lot overnight.

According to him, “the window glass can’t be lifted up.” After the trailer came the next day, due to light rain, in order to prevent rain from entering the car, only paper was used to block the windows.

According to the after-sales person in charge of the Tesla Center of the vehicle purchased by Mr. Tu, the phenomenon of Mr. Tu’s unexplained “squatting” after charging the vehicle is caused by the instantaneous current overload drawn by the charging gun, which caused the pyrotechnic fuse to melt and the vehicle reversed The device is damaged.

When Mr. Tu asked why the current overload problem occurred on Tesla’s self-use charging pile, the person in charge of the after-sales service stated that it was because the voltage of the State Grid suddenly increased. “If the voltage of the State Grid suddenly rises, it will The charging pile) will increase with its voltage.”

Subsequently, Tesla’s official after-sales personnel also expressed an attitude of “not necessarily a vehicle problem”. On the one hand, it is a vehicle failure caused by vehicle current overload, and on the other hand, it may be a problem with charging piles.

State Grid directly refers to Tesla’s “throw the pot”

In the early morning of the second day after the above-mentioned report was published, State Grid Nanchang Power Supply Company gave two explanations for Tesla’s accusation against State Grid.

First of all, State Grid Nanchang Power Supply Company stated that Tesla’s self-use charging station has its own unique charging technology standards. Tesla electric vehicles are directly connected to and used by Tesla’s dedicated charging device, rather than connected to Tesla by a power line. Electric car.

A professional from the power grid explained to the “International Finance” reporter that the current and voltage of the power grid are generally very stable, and generally fluctuate within the allowable range of 20%, because the current and voltage of the power grid are not always consistent. Yes, if charging pile manufacturers have special requirements for current and voltage, they can install a filter in the charging pile, which is equivalent to a voltage stabilizer.

Secondly, the State Grid Nanchang Power Supply Company pointed out that the voltage of the power supply line is stable and no abnormality in use, and other surrounding electrical equipment is also working normally, meeting the power quality requirements set by the state.

Regarding this point, the above-mentioned industry insiders also mentioned to reporters that if Tesla claims that the national grid current overload is instantaneous, then the entire line will generally experience current overload, and there will be no local problems; in addition, if the current suddenly changes If large, the grid will automatically adjust its load to maintain balance.

“Generally, companies that specialize in charging have voltage regulators; likeCell phoneThe charger does not explode because the grid voltage increases. “The above-mentioned person told the reporter of International Finance News.

At the end of the response, the State Grid Nanchang Power Supply Company pointed out that it is recommended that Tesla ask professionals to carefully find the cause of the vehicle charging failure, and reserve the right to hold the company accountable if the network is inappropriate or unrealistic speech causes adverse effects .
